| http://www.ross-tech.com/vag-com/dow...a/current.html this is just a beta version for now. New features include: Advanced Measuring Blocks Function Freeze-Frame Data shown In-Line DTCs indicate whether the MIL (Malfunction Indicator Lamp) is on as a result of this DTC Automatic Detection of Installed Modules in Auto-Scan Auto-Scan includes Hardware Part Numbers Supported Codes function EDC-15+ Mileage Automatic Acceleration Measurements -- Performance Calculator Regular and Long Coding functions combined into one screen New version 1.9 VAG-Scope compatible with Advanced Measuring Blocks New version 1.4 TDI-Graph compatible with V6 TDIs Support for separate labels for Basic Settings New Measuring Block Formulas New Control Module Addresses Updated Label Files Compatible with all the latest models Generic OBD-II now includes Info Types 08 and 0A in Mode 9. More detailed info on the Ross tech site. Will only work with windows '98 or newer until full release and will only work with the HEX and KEY interfaces.
